Description


SUMMARY
Two Bedroom property, located in a popular residential area of Ashbourne, this well-presented two-bedroom home is conveniently situated close to local amenities, schools, and transport links, with the town centre and Derbyshire countryside within easy reach.


DESCRIPTION
Situated in a popular residential area of Ashbourne, this well-presented two-bedroom home is ideal for first-time buyers, downsizers, or investors.



The accommodation comprises a spacious lounge, fitted kitchen, two bedrooms, and a family bathroom. Outside, the property benefits from a driveway providing off-road parking and an enclosed rear garden, perfect for relaxing or entertaining.



Conveniently located close to local amenities and transport links, this attractive home offers comfortable living in a sought-after location.

Entrance Hall 
Entering the property through the front door, the welcoming entrance hall features laminate flooring, a radiator, and provides access to all principal ground floor accommodation, with stairs rising to the first floor. The space offers a practical introduction to the home and benefits from natural flow throughout.

Cloakroom/Wc 
Fitted with a low-level WC and hand wash basin, this useful cloakroom benefits from laminate flooring and a radiator, providing convenient ground floor facilities.

Kitchen 8' 4" x 6' 4" ( 2.54m x 1.93m )
Fitted with a range of wall-mounted and base units providing ample storage, the kitchen benefits from tiled-effect lino flooring, complementary worktop surfaces, and a tiled splashback. There are a stainless-steel sink and drainer, a built-in electric oven with gas hob, and space for a washing machine, tumble dryer, and fridge/freezer. The room offers a practical and functional layout for everyday cooking and household needs.

Lounge 14' 3" x 13' 5" ( 4.34m x 4.09m )
A well-proportioned lounge offering an attractive living space, featuring laminate flooring, a radiator, and useful under-stairs storage. Patio doors provide direct access to the rear garden and allow plenty of natural light to flow into the room, creating a bright and inviting atmosphere.

Landing  
The first-floor landing features carpeted flooring and provides access to all first-floor accommodation. The space offers a practical connection between the bedrooms and bathroom, with a staircase descending to the ground floor.

Bedroom One 14' 3" x 11' 3" ( 4.34m x 3.43m )
A well-proportioned double bedroom featuring carpeted flooring, a radiator, and a window to the front elevation, allowing for plenty of natural light. Offering ample space for bedroom furniture, this comfortable room provides an ideal principal bedroom.

Bedroom Two 11' 4" x 7' 9" ( 3.45m x 2.36m )
A versatile second bedroom featuring carpeted flooring, a radiator, and a window overlooking the rear garden, allowing for plenty of natural light. Currently utilised as a home office, the room offers flexible accommodation and could easily serve as a bedroom, nursery, or study to suit individual requirements.

Bathroom 
Fitted with a three-piece suite comprising a panelled bath with shower over, pedestal hand wash basin, and low-level WC. The bathroom benefits from lino flooring, a radiator, and a window to the rear elevation, providing natural light and ventilation. Complemented by a tiled splashback, the room offers a practical and functional space for everyday use.

Garden/Exterior  
The enclosed rear garden offers a pleasant outdoor space, featuring a patio area immediately upon exiting the property, ideal for outdoor seating and entertaining. Beyond this is a lawned area, complemented by a selection of mature trees providing an excellent degree of privacy. To the rear of the garden, there is a garden shed offering useful storage, together with gated access for added convenience.
